LV 2009 Icon Editor Turned to Previous Version

Hello!
I just want to ask if someone has encounter a strange behavior of "ICON EDITOR". When I opened my editor, it showed up about half a second or so then disappear and violllllla!!! the old editor came up. Really strange because I've just used it earlier today... If anyone know how to bring it back please kindly post the "how-to".

Check the LabVIEW Data folder in 'My Documents'. If it is set to read only, the icon editor doesn't work.
Usually this is a sign for it, when the Icon Editor is displayed for a brief moment.
The IE is open source. If the LabVIEW data folder is not write-protected, navigate to LabVIEW 2009\resource\plugins\ lv_icon.vi and check whether the IE is executable at all.

    Working on a medium size project in LabVIEW 2010.  Out of the blue the icon editor slows down.  So slow that typing in one text character takes 20 seconds.  After closing the editor there is about 3 to 5 second lag on every action I make in LabVIEW. 
    Restarting LabVIEW sets things back to normal until I open the Icon Editor.  Opening any SubVI results in this problem.  And this occurs in any project or even if no project is open and I try to edit icon in an Untitled 1 subVI.
    Anyone else seen this behavior.  I really don't want to re-install LabVIEW 2010. 
    Thanks
     

    I'd almost suggest using the old icon editor, then edit and save the VI, then try the new icon editor again.  One issue could be with keeping track of all that layer information and one of them having bad data or something.  By using the old icon editor and saving, it might save the icon as the flat image it is, and wipe away all that layer information the new icon editor uses.  
    Of course before there was an improved icon editor developers made their own, and I'm curious to know if they still work, and if they would load faster.

  • Mac osx 10.5 will not open download - has a 'no entry' bar over icon and message 'not supported on this architecture', also has overwritten previous version.

    As above. Did not notice the 'no entry' sign and dragged icon in applications as per your instructions and it replaced the previous version. Now have no Firefox at all. Tried 3 downloads, all no good.

    Firefox 4 requires at least OS X 10.5 and an Intel Mac. There is a third party version of Firefox 4 that runs on OS X 10.4/10.5 and PPC Macs, for details see http://www.floodgap.com/software/tenfourfox
    If you prefer, you can get the latest version of Firefox 3.6 from http://www.mozilla.com/en-US/firefox/all-older.html
    Mozilla are working to prevent Mac users with non-compatible systems from getting the notification about Firefox 4, and also not displaying the "Download Firefox 4" button on http://www.mozilla.com
